2015-08-27 1 views
-1

У меня есть требование, когда я хочу складывать несколько содержимого, которые нужно скопировать из одного места из другого. Здесь содержимое, которое нужно скопировать, будет простым текстом.Хранить Ctrl + C или Копировать значения в массиве

пример,

Я хочу, чтобы каждый раз, когда я выбираю полужирный текст пункта ниже и выполнить действия по копированию, что конкретная строка или текст должен получить хранится в массиве, и всякий раз, когда я использую команду вставки все строки текстов, хранящихся в массиве, должны быть вставлены в место назначения.

Обратите внимание, что здесь линии не последовательны, они могут находиться на любом месте на странице.

Сегодня утром на конференции Microsoft Зажигают, Microsoft старший Технический менеджер продукта SharePoint Билл Бэр вышел на сцену, чтобы показать некоторые из интересных функций и улучшений подходит к SharePoint 2016.

С SharePoint 2016, Корпорация Майкрософт не убивает размещение . Неудивительно, что облако, где акцент делается на Microsoft, но облако не убило SharePoint на месте. Это действительно делает его лучше.

Когда Microsoft принес SharePoint Online в облаке, он использовал SharePoint 2013 в качестве отправной точки Отправной-офф .С там, он должен был управлять зверя в значительной степени так же, как ИТ-специалисты имеют в других средах , Многие из улучшений, которые мы собираемся получить в 2016 году являются результатом Microsoft управления SharePoint 2013 в масштабе

Теперь, что я хочу, что для каждого и каждой жирной линии, когда команда копирования выполняются , что линия должна получить в кэше или хранятся в массиве в результате массив так:

copyArray =

 [0][This morning at the Microsoft Ignite conference], 
     [1][Bill Baer took the stage to show off some of the exciting features and improvements], 

     [2][With SharePoint 2016,], 
     [3][It's no surprise that cloud is where the emphasis is for Microsoft], 

     [4][When Microsoft bought SharePoint online into the cloud, it used SharePoint 2013 as a starting-off point.] 

и, наконец, при выполнении с т он вставить команду, он должен вставить содержимое, как показано ниже,

Сегодня утром на конференции Microsoft Ignite, Билл Baer взял сцену, чтобы показать некоторые из интересных функций и улучшений С SharePoint 2016 года, это не удивительно, что облако, где акцент делается на Microsoft.When Microsoft принес SharePoint Online в облаке, он используется SharePoint 2013 в качестве отправной точки отправной-офф

он может получить вставили другим способом, если кто-нибудь из вас может предложить , Я просто хочу облегчить мой пользователь, чтобы он не должен был ecute копировать и вставлять повторно для каждой строки, которую он хочет скопировать. Значит, содержимое, сохраненное для команды копирования, должно быть добавлено с текстом вместо того, чтобы быть перезаписанным.

Благодаря

+1

SO не является машиной для создания кода. – DrKoch

+0

Я не просил код, я попросил предложение. , и я думаю, это то, о чем СОСТОЯТСЯ, чтобы решить проблемы с кодом. Если это сообщение нарушает SO в любом случае, то я обязательно удалю его, но я хочу, чтобы я понял, что я не просил создания какого-либо кода. Я просто попросил предложение, то же самое, как указано в ответе ниже: Реза Агайи –

ответ

1
  1. Определить список буфера, var buffer= new List<string>();
  2. В вашей команде копирования добавить coppied текст в буфер, buffer.Add(copiedText); Если вам нужно прочитать текст из буфера обмена, используйте Clipboard.GetText()
  3. Для пасты используйте string.Join('',buffer.ToArray()); чтобы получить строку результата и поместить ее каждый раз, когда захотите.